2016_pronto_awardCentric Parts has once again been honored by National Pronto Association, this year with the 2016 Pronto Partnership Award. The award was presented by Pronto Vice President of Sales & Marketing Robert Roos during the National Pronto Shareholders Conference on Sept. 26 in Dallas.

In presenting the award, which is voted on by shareholders, Roos read a few of the comments submitted by members:

“They do everything possible to make sure their product is in every installer in my market.”

“They have a reputation for quality products and service.”

“Their staff is knowledgeable and responds quickly to my needs.”

In accepting the award, Charlie Kirkland, Centric’s vice president of traditional aftermarket sales, noted, “It is quite an honor to receive this award. We truly see our relationships with our customers as partnerships and we value them highly.”

He continued, “I want to thank all of the members who voted for us and I want to acknowledge the whole Centric team who made this possible. The management and employees of Centric Parts work diligently to deliver world-class products and services to our partners, and working with Pronto has made us a better company.”

The 2016 Pronto Partnership Award represents is the latest honor the group has given Centric Parts, which also earned Supplier of the Year honors from Pronto in 2009 and 2014.
